Scott A. Weisberg

Scott_Weisberg
Scott Weisberg is Vice President, Compensation, Benefits and Staffing for General Mills Inc.  In this capacity, he leads a group of human resources specialists who define and administer the Total Rewards strategies for the enterprises 28,000 worldwide employess, as well as drive the campus and experienced talent acquisition processes.  Prior to his current assignment, Mr. Weisberg was Vice President, Human Resources for General Mills' Supply Chain & Technology Organization.  In that role, he provided the functional leadership for 100 human resources personnel who delivered staffing, training/development, compensation and benefits administration, as well as employee/labor relations support to the Division.  Mr. Weisberg joined General Mills as the Coporate Director of Employee and Organization Development.  In that capacity he directed the activities of the General Mills Institute, which delivers the core management development curriculum for General Mills, provided leadership development for the top 500 executives and managed the company's executive succession planning process.  Prior to working for General Mills, Mr. Weisberg was the Manager of Training and Organization Development for the Nabisco Biscuit Company, and held a variety of Human Resource positions with PepsiCo's domestic and international beverage units.  He has also served as an Outreach Specialist for the California State University, where he recruited minority students into the California State University System.  Scott holds an M.A. in Organizational Psychology from Columbia University and a B.A. in Communications from California State University, Fullerton.
